We met with swimmer Artur Barseghyan in Republic Square. To make the photo series richer, we decided to continue shooting at the National Gallery of Armenia.

Photo: Mediamax


As part of Paris-2024 series by Mediamax Sport, we walked with Barseghyan in the square, explored the rich and infinitely impressive murals of our gallery, including works by Hovhannes Aivazovsky and pieces in the French halls.

Photo: Mediamax


Date of birth: March 29, 2002, in Yerevan.

Sport: 
Swimming (100m freestyle).

Personal coach:
Arman Vahanyan.

Photo: Mediamax


Marital status: Not married.

Hobby:
Now I do handicrafts, I make lamps, bracelets.

The uniqueness of swimming:
Swimming improves health, the body.

Photo: Mediamax


Preferred space: I have always loved 50m butterfly and freestyle, but there came a time when they no longer worked for me. Now I feel good in 100m freestyle, and it is no coincidence that I reached the semi-finals of the European Championship in that style.

Most impressive career achievement:
Taking the 7th place in the Youth Olympic Games and ranking 13th in the adult European Games.

Photo: Mediamax


The Second Olympic Games: The Olympic Games are not some serious cosmic element. You don’t need to be afraid or stressed, you should take it lightly, spend good time and enjoy every minute.

Artur Barseghyan took the 6th place in the 2016 Youth Olympic Marathon
At the 2018 Youth Olympic Games and World Championship, he ranked 7th
He was 13th at the 2021 European Adult Championships
He is a gold medalist at the 2022 Army Games
He will participate in the Olympic Games for the second time.
